What companies run services between Albuquerque, NM, USA and Provincetown, MA, USA?

You can take a bus from Albuquerque Bus Station to Provincetown via St Louis Bus Station, Port Authority Bus Terminal, New York Midtown, Boston, Boston South Station, and Hyannis Transportation Center in around 2d 9h. Alternatively, Southwest Airlines, Cape Air, and two other airlines fly from Albuquerque International Airport (ABQ) to Provincetown Municipal Airport (PVC) 4 times a day.
